Bedroom soundproofing services involve installing specialized materials and techniques to reduce noise transmission between your bedroom and adjacent spaces. This process typically includes adding soundproof insulation, sealing gaps around doors and windows, and installing acoustic panels or drywall designed to absorb sound. The goal is to create a quieter, more peaceful environment within the bedroom, helping to block out external noise or prevent sound from traveling to other parts of the home.
These services are particularly helpful for solving common problems such as noisy neighbors, street noise, or household sounds that disrupt sleep or relaxation. They can also address issues related to thin walls or poorly sealed windows that allow sound to pass through easily. The overview below groups typical Bedroom Soundpro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or soundproofing repairs in bedrooms gener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and materials used by local contractors.
Partial Wall Treatments - For partial wall soundproofing projects, prices often range between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to improve noise reduction without full room overhaul.
Full Room Soundproofing - Complete bedroom soundproofing installations usually cost between $1,500 and $4,000. Larger, more comprehensive projects can reach $5,000 or more, especially when involving multiple walls or advanced materials.
Full Replacement - Replacing existing drywall or adding soundproofing layers across an entire bedroom can typically range from $4,000 to $8,000. While less frequent, these larger projects are handled by local service providers for extensive noise mitigation need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common methods used for bedroom soundproofing? Local contractors often use techniques such as adding acoustic panels, installing soundproof drywall, sealing gaps, and using soundproof curtains to reduce noise transmission.
Can soundproofing improve privacy in a bedroom? Yes, effective soundproofing can significantly decrease sound transfer between rooms, enhancing privacy and reducing disturbances.
Are there specific materials recommended for bedroom soundproofing? Commonly recommended materials include mass-loaded vinyl, acoustic foam panels, resilient channels, and specialized drywall designed for soundproofing purposes.
Is it possible to soundproof a bedroom without major renovations? Many local service providers offer solutions like installing acoustic panels or sealing gaps that can be implemented with minimal disruption to existing structures.
How do local contractors assess a bedroom for soundproofing needs? They typically evaluate factors like wall construction, existing gaps, window and door seals, and room layout to recommend suitable soundproofing solutions.
